Know The Room: Dating Within The Cougars Category
Start with curiosity, not assumptions. People who use the cougars category are looking for many different things—conversation, companionship, romance, or something casual—and none of those choices defines their whole identity. Approach profiles with an open mind and use the profile details to guide your next steps instead of relying on stereotypes.
Set clear intentions early. If you want a serious relationship, something short-term, or just to meet new people, say so respectfully in your messages or profile. Clear communication helps avoid mismatched expectations and shows you respect the other person’s time.
What not to assume. Don’t assume interests, energy levels, family situations, or lifestyle choices based on the category label. Ask open, nonjudgmental questions about what someone enjoys, how they like to spend free time, and what they’re looking for in dating. Simple prompts—"What does a great weekend look like for you?" or "What are you looking for on Mingle2?"—are better than guessing.
Respectful communication tips.
- Be genuine and specific in your compliments—mention a detail from their profile rather than focusing only on age or appearance.
- Avoid language that exoticizes, infantilizes, or fetishizes people in the category. Keep tone respectful and human.
- Listen to boundaries. If someone says they prefer texting first, or want to meet in a public place, honor that and respond constructively.
Show genuine interest. Share a little about yourself, follow up on things they mention, and ask thoughtful questions that invite stories rather than one-word answers. Showing curiosity about their experiences, hobbies, and values creates a natural connection.
Be mindful of power dynamics. Age differences can shift dynamics in conversations and dating. Aim for mutual respect: check in about comfort levels, consent, and expectations, and be ready to adjust if the other person signals discomfort.
Remember that categories on Mingle2 are a starting point, not a label that defines a person. Treat each profile as a whole person, communicate clearly, and prioritize respect—those habits create better matches and better conversations for everyone.
Icebreaker Toolkit: Openers That Actually Start Conversations
Feeling stuck on what to say is normal — and fixable. Use simple, adaptable patterns below to write first messages that invite replies without sounding generic, pushy, or rehearsed.
Quick Patterns You Can Copy & Tweak
- Profile hook + tiny question: "I love that you mentioned hiking — which local trail surprised you most?"
- Observation + playful guess: "That coffee-photo makes you look like you have a favorite cafe — bold guess: you order something iced?"
- Two-choice prompt: "Weekend decision: brunch tacos or a quiet bakery?"
- Curious detail request: "Your travel photo at the market is awesome — what was the best snack you tried there?"
- Low-stakes challenge: "I bet you can’t name a better movie soundtrack than [title from profile]. Go."
How To Avoid Bland Or Awkward Openers
- Skip generic compliments: Instead of "You’re beautiful," point to something specific in their profile so the message feels personal.
- Don’t lead with heavy questions: Save intense topics for later. Start with something light that reveals personality, not trauma.
- Don’t copy-paste one-liners: If you use a short opener, add one detail that shows you read their profile (a word, place, or hobby).
- Keep it under two sentences: Short, clear messages are easier to respond to and less likely to overwhelm.
Quick Ways To Make It Yours
- Use their words: Mirror a phrase from their bio or a photo caption to create immediate rapport.
- Add a small personal fact: "I also grew up near lakes — which one is your favorite?" makes the exchange reciprocal.
- Offer a simple follow-up: End with an easy next step like a single-question prompt or a playful dare that invites a one-line reply.
Sample Openers To Adapt
- "You mentioned salsa dancing — do you prefer classes or social nights?"
- "That Lisbon photo is great — what was the best meal you had there?"
- "I’m torn between reading or cooking tonight — which should win?"
- "Your dog looks mischievous — what’s their funniest habit?"
Short, specific, and curious beats generic every time. Try one pattern, tweak the wording to match the person’s profile, and focus on an easy reply. Conversation starters should open a door, not push someone through it.
